You are a software architect validating that the codebase adheres to its documented architecture.
1. Load Architecture Documentation
Read:
docs/architecture/ARCHITECTURE.md — documented module boundaries and dependencies
docs/reference/GROUND_RULES.md — architectural ground rules with enforcement channels (if exists)
docs/adr/ — architecture decision records (if any exist)
CLAUDE.md — architecture one-liner
If ARCHITECTURE.md doesn't exist or is a template, inform the user and suggest running /bootstrap or creating one.
2. Validate Module Boundaries
Apply the architectural_impact reasoning tool from .claude/skills/story-cycle/references/reasoning-tools.md to assess module boundaries systematically.
For each documented module/layer:
If the Module Map section contains explicit Dependency Rules (MUST/NEVER statements), use those as the primary validation criteria rather than inferring boundaries from the diagram alone.
Import Analysis
Scan imports to check for violations:
No cross-layer imports — e.g., presentation layer should not import from data layer directly
No circular dependencies — module A imports B which imports A
Dependency direction — imports should flow in the documented direction (e.g., handlers → services → repositories, not reversed)
Does it only depend on modules it's allowed to depend on?
Are there any "reaching across" imports that skip layers?
Are shared types/interfaces in the right location?
3. Check for Architectural Drift
Compare the actual code structure against ARCHITECTURE.md:
New modules — code directories not documented in ARCHITECTURE.md
Missing modules — documented modules that don't exist (yet or anymore)
Changed responsibilities — modules doing things outside their documented scope
Read `docs/reference/GROUND_RULES.md`. For each rule:
- **`Enforced-by: review:`** — perform the specified check against the codebase, report violations with file:line evidence
- **`Enforced-by: auto:`** — verify the referenced tool/test is configured and running (e.g., ArchUnit test exists, dependency-cruiser config present). Flag unconfigured enforcement as "enforcement gap"
- **`Enforced-by: ai:`** — check that recent changes don't violate the ai instruction
Undocumented dependencies — imports between modules not shown in the architecture
3.5. Validate Dependency Rules
If the Module Map section contains Dependency Rules (MUST/NEVER/MAY statements):
For each rule:
Parse the rule into: [subject] [MUST/NEVER/MAY] [action] [target]
Verify with import analysis: scan actual imports in the subject modules
Report violations with file:line evidence
Example: Rule "Controllers MUST only call services" → grep controller directory for imports outside the services layer.
3.7. Check Update Triggers
Read the Update Triggers section. For each trigger, check if recent changes match:
LAST_VERIFIED=$(grep -oP 'Last Verified: \K[\d-]+' docs/architecture/ARCHITECTURE.md 2>/dev/null)
if [ -n "$LAST_VERIFIED" ]; then
git log --since="$LAST_VERIFIED" --name-only --pretty=format: | sort -u | head -30
fi
Compare changed files against trigger conditions (new top-level directories, new data stores, changed API boundaries). Flag any matches as "Architecture doc may be stale."
3.7b. Validate API Documentation Currency (if API project)
Grep for route/endpoint definitions in the codebase (framework-specific: @app.route, router.get, @RequestMapping, func (h *Handler), etc.)
Compare discovered endpoints against documented Operations in docs/reference/API_DOCUMENTATION.md
Flag: undocumented endpoints (in code but not in docs), stale documentation (in docs but removed from code)
Check consistency: do all endpoints use the documented authentication method? Do error responses follow the documented error format?
If an API spec file exists (openapi.yaml, asyncapi.yaml, etc.): verify it is referenced in the API documentation header
Report findings in the output under ### API Documentation Currency.
3.8. Validate Known Landmines
For each entry in the Known Landmines section:
If it references a file: verify the file still exists and the described condition is still present
If it references a pattern: grep for it
Flag entries that appear to be resolved (file removed, pattern no longer present)
3.9. Validate Ground Rules
Check the Exception Log — any violation covered by a non-expired exception is compliant.
4. Auto-Generate ADR (if drift detected)
If significant architectural changes are found (new dependency, pattern deviation across 3+ files, deviation from an accepted ADR), generate a draft ADR using the project's template format:

Save to docs/adr/NNNN-short-title.md (sequential 4-digit number). Update the Index table in docs/adr/README.md.
Also check existing ADRs for staleness: For each confidence: low ADR, check whether its Reconsider when conditions have been met. Flag any that need review.
ADR-to-ground-rule promotion: If docs/adr/ contains 2+ accepted ADRs addressing the same architectural concern (e.g., repeated boundary violations, recurring dependency decisions), suggest promoting it to a ground rule in docs/reference/GROUND_RULES.md with a back-reference to the ADR. Recurring decisions indicate a missing principle.
5. Suggest Fitness Function Tests
For each architectural rule, suggest a test that can be automated:
Rule
Fitness Function Test
No circular dependencies
Import cycle detection script
Layer isolation
Import direction validation
Module size limits
File/line count per module
API surface area
Public export counting
